Police are investigating after a serious crash at Oakbank in the Adelaide Hills, earlier this morning.

Just after 7am Monday 15 September, police and emergency services were called to Onkaparinga Valley Road following reports that a car had collided with a pedestrian.

The pedestrian, a 76-year-old man from Mount Barker, sustained life-threatening injuries and was taken to hospital.

The driver of the Kia SUV, a 55-year-old woman from the Adelaide Hills, was uninjured.

Major Crash Investigators attended to examine the scene and they are continuing to investigate the circumstances of the crash.

Onkaparinga Valley Road was closed for several hours and is expected to re-open in the coming hours once SA Power Networks personnel have completed repairs to power lines bought down in the crash.
